Key Responsibilities

  • Surface Preparation: Perform detailing and buffing to clean and smooth engine components, removing dirt, paint, rust, and other contaminants.
  • Tool Proficiency: Safely utilize hand, impact, and power tools, as well as specialized equipment, to meet production requirements.
  • Material Handling: Operate stationary or moving overhead hoists, baskets, and carts to transport components through the work area.
  • Quality Assurance: Follow all Standard Work instructions and immediately report any product or process non-conformities to the supervisor.
  • Maintenance & Safety: Perform prescribed preventative maintenance on machinery and maintain a clean, orderly workspace in accordance with safety regulations.
  • Operational Flexibility: Adapt to different workstations and perform other related duties as assigned to meet shifting production needs.
Qualifications
  • Experience: 1 year of manufacturing experience is preferred; previous experience with hand and power tools is a strong plus.
  • Skills: Proven ability to meet production metrics while maintaining a high level of attention to detail.
  • Interests: A natural mechanical inclination or a strong interest in engine components and how they function.
  • Physical Requirements: Ability to stand for 8–10 hours, lift or move up to 70 pounds, and perform tasks requiring strong manual dexterity (torquing, crimping, and grasping).
  • Adaptability: Willingness to work in a loud, high-energy shop floor environment that may be hot or humid during summer months.
